skip duplicates when inserting calls and messages

This commit is contained in:
m5r
2021-08-14 01:15:35 +08:00
parent 306febe4d1
commit f628addd80
3 changed files with 3 additions and 2 deletions

View File

@ -35,7 +35,7 @@ const insertMessagesQueue = Queue<Payload>(
}))
.sort((a, b) => a.sentAt.getTime() - b.sentAt.getTime());
await db.message.createMany({ data: sms });
await db.message.createMany({ data: sms, skipDuplicates: true });
},
);